When it set up its personal rival within the tuberculosis medicine market, Commercial Solvents have been compelled to continue supplying a company named Zoja with the uncooked supplies for the drug. Zoja was the one market competitor, so without the court forcing provide, all competition would have been eradicated. Substance and practice of competition law varies from jurisdiction to jurisdiction. Protecting the interests of shoppers and guaranteeing Law News that entrepreneurs have a chance to compete available within the market economic system are sometimes treated as important aims. Competition law is carefully linked with law on deregulation of entry to markets, state aids and subsidies, the privatization of state owned property and the establishment of impartial sector regulators, among other market-oriented supply-side policies.

In England the primary joint inventory company was the East India Company, which received its charter in 1600. The Dutch East India Company acquired its constitution in 1602, however is usually acknowledged as the first firm on the earth to problem joint stock. A Doctor of Juridical Science (S.J.D.) diploma serves those who plan to work in academia. And an L.L.M. degree to earn your S.J.D., which is the very best degree awarded in the legal area. The timeframe for earning an S.J.D. varies by college, however it sometimes requires no much less than two years of full-time research. If you’re questioning how to turn into a lawyer, a Juris Doctor (J.D.) is the standard path for students who plan to take the bar exam and turn out to be attorneys or judges. Typically takes three years of full-time research or 4 to 5 years for part-time learners.
